Crestron.SimplSharpPro.Diagnostics

Classes

  ClassDescription
Public classCIPStatisticChangeEventArgs
Class to contain information of which CIP statistics change
Public classCPUStatisticChangeEventArgs
Class to contain the statistics about the CPU of the controller
Public classCresnetPowerEventArgs
Class to contain information on what changed from the Cresnet Power Supply
Public classCresnetStatisticChangeEventArgs
Class to contain information of which cresnet statistic change
Public classErrorLogStatisticChangeEventArgs
Class to contain the statistics about the controller's error log
Public classProcessStatisticChangeEventArgs
Class to contain information of which process statistic changed on the com port.
Public classProgram
Program object to contain information about programs on the system
Public classProgramEventArgs
Class to contain information about a program that changed
Public classResolutionEventArgs
Class to contain information about the resolution change
Public classSetupModeEventArgs
Argument class used to determine if the osd is in setup mode
Public classSystemMonitor
Class to report information about the control system
Public classSystemMonitor..::..CresnetInformation
Cresnet Power Information of the control system
Public classSystemMonitor..::..OSDInformation
Information about the on screen display, if present.
Public classSystemMonitor..::..ProgramInitialization
Program Initialization control class
Public classSystemMonitor..::..TimeZoneInformation
Information about the current time zone the controller is set to
Public classSystemMonitor..::..VersionInformation
Version information of the control system
Public classTimeZoneEventArgs
Class to contain information on the time zone change

Delegates

  DelegateDescription
Public delegateCIPStatisticChangeEventHandler
CIP statistic change handler delegate can be used for either TCP or UDP
Public delegateCPUStatisticChangeEventHandler
Control system's CPU statistic change handler delegate
Public delegateCresnetPowerEventHandler
Cresnet Power Event Handler
Public delegateCresnetStatisticChangeEventHandler
Cresnet statistic change handler delegate
Public delegateErrorLogStatisticChangeEventHandler
Control system's error log statistic change handler delegate
Public delegateProcessStatisticChangeEventHandler
Control system process statistic change handler delegate
Public delegateProgramStateChangeEventHandler
Program state change handler delegate
Public delegateResolutionChangeEventHandler
On screen display resolution change handler delegate
Public delegateSetupModeChangeEventHandler
On screen display setup mode change handler
Public delegateTimeZoneChangeEventHandler
Time Zone change handler delegate

Enumerations

  EnumerationDescription
Public enumerationeBreakerStatus
Enumeration used to determine the current status of the Cresnet Breaker.
Public enumerationeCIPStatisticChange
Enumeration to define the different CIP statistics
Public enumerationeCPUStatisticChange
Enumeration to define the different CPU statistics
Public enumerationeCresnetPowerEventType
Enumeration to define the different event types sent from the Cresnet Power supply.
Public enumerationeCresnetStatisticChange
Enumeration to define the different cresnet statistics
Public enumerationeErrorLogStatisticChange
Enumeration to define the different error log statistics
Public enumerationeOutputResolution
Enumeration to define the available output resolutions of the on screen display
Public enumerationeProcessStatisticChange
Enumeration to define the different process statistics
Public enumerationeProgramChangeEventType
Enumeration to define the type of program event
Public enumerationeProgramOperatingState
Enumeration to define the operating states of a program
Public enumerationeProgramRegistrationState
Enumeration to define the registration states of a program
Public enumerationeStatisticMode
Enumeration to define the different supported statistic modes
Public enumerationeTimeZoneEventType
Enumeration to define what part of the time zone that changed